  • What is the cheapest day to fly to Balearic Islands?

    Based on KAYAK data, the cheapest day to fly to Balearic Islands is Monday where round-trip tickets can be as cheap as $714. On the other hand, the most expensive day to fly is Saturday, where round-trip prices are $1,092 on average.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Balearic Islands?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to Balearic Islands is generally at night, when round-trip flights cost $786 on average. On average, there is no price difference when choosing to fly in the morning or the evening on this flight route. The most expensive time of day to fly to Balearic Islands is generally in the morning,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$877.

  • What is the cheapest month to fly from Florida to Balearic Islands?

    The cheapest month for flights from Florida to Balearic Islands is November, when tickets cost $672 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are January and August,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$3,223 and $1,727 respectively.

  • How long is the flight to Balearic Islands?

    An average nonstop flight from Florida to Balearic Islands takes 18h 09m, covering a distance of 4721 miles. The shortest route is Miami (MIA) to Palma de Mallorca (PMI) with an average flight time of 12h 25m.

  • What are the most popular destinations in Balearic Islands?

    Based on KAYAK flight searches, the most popular destination is Palma de Mallorca (50% of total searches to Balearic Islands). The next most popular destination is Ibiza (50%).
